Check Server Status

If the problem is related to the server, the first thing what you should check is the server status. Such an error usually happens when the server is down due to outage or maintenance. You can follow the developers on the Twitter account or join their Discord server to get notified about such occurrences.

Switch Regions

Switching regions chances and refresh your game’s connection with the server. There are times when you can find heavy traffic on a specific regional server. This can lead to such “we cannot connect you to a match” error. The easiest fix is to change the region from the in-game settings. This will connect you to a different server, hence allowing you to enter the game.

Verify Game File Integrity

Sometimes corrupted and missing game files can also result in such errors to surface. In such cases, you can use the Steam game integrity checking feature to possibly fix the error. To do so, follow the below given instructions step by step.

  • Launch Steam on your computer.
  • From the home screen, head to the Library option location on the top menu.
  • Now navigate to The Final game and right-click on it.
  • Select Properties from the options.
  • Now, select Local Files and then click on “Verify integrity of game files”.
  • Once done, relaunch the game and check if the problem is fixed.
